Answered step by step
Verified Expert Solution
Link Copied!

Question

1 Approved Answer

Please show the following element blocks and the operations in drawings on paper Please and thank you, I WILL RATE Use figure 5 in the

Please show the following element blocks and the operations in drawings on paper

Please and thank you, I WILL RATE

Use figure 5 in the attached illustrations as a model to show the operations of the algorithm merge, used by merge sort on (A, 0, 4, 9), where A = {0, 1, 5, 7, 8, 2, 3, 4, 6, 9}.

image text in transcribed

Fig 5: Operation of merge on (numbers, 0, 4, 9), where numbers = {0, 2, 4, 5, 7, 1, 3, 6, 8, 9} and array indices start with 0. 9 Initial values: leftPos = 0, rightPos = 5, mergePos = 0 numbers: mergeNumbers: 0 2 4 5 7 1/3 6 8 9 241 0124157 1 3 6 8 9 After Iteration 1: leftPos = 1, rightPos = 5, mergePos = 1 numbers: mergeNumbers: 0 7 3 6 8 9 024 5 7 1 3 6 8 9 After Iteration 2: leftPos = 1, rightPos = 6, mergePos = 2 numbers: mergeNumbers: (3 0 1 101 5 7 1 3 6 8 After Iteration 3: leftPos = 2, rightPos = 6, mergePos = 3 numbers: mergeNumbers: 0125 7136 8 9 0 1 2 (5) 7136 89 After Iteration 4: leftPos = 2, rightPos = 7, mergePos = 4 numbers: mergeNumbers: 0 121@5713 68 9 0 1 2 3 0 1 3 6 89 After Iteration 5: leftPos = 3, rightPos = 7, mergePos = 5 numbers: mergeNumbers: 02 4 57 13 1689 0 1 3 4 11 3 6 8 9 2 After Iteration 6: leftPos = 4, rightPos = 7, mergePos = 6 numbers: mergeNumbers: 0 24 5 7 1 3 1689 0 2 34 1 5 B1689 After Iteration 7: leftPos = 4, rightPos = 8, mergePos = 7 numbers: mergeNumbers: 2 4 5 0 1 2 3 4 5 : s (@s | 6 6 8 9 After Iteration 8: leftPos = 5, rightPos = 8, mergePos = 8. The main loop ends here. numbers: mergeNumbers: 0 2 4 5 7 1 3 6 8 9 0 1 2 3 4 5 6 7 8 9 After the rest of merge is executed: leftPos = 5, rightPos = 10, mergePos = 10 numbers: mergeNumbers: 0 1 2 3 4 5 6 7 8 9 0 1 2 3 4 5 6 7 0 12 8

Step by Step Solution

There are 3 Steps involved in it

Step: 1

blur-text-image

Get Instant Access to Expert-Tailored Solutions

See step-by-step solutions with expert insights and AI powered tools for academic success

Step: 2

blur-text-image

Step: 3

blur-text-image

Ace Your Homework with AI

Get the answers you need in no time with our AI-driven, step-by-step assistance

Get Started

Recommended Textbook for

Programming The Perl DBI Database Programming With Perl

Authors: Tim Bunce, Alligator Descartes

1st Edition

1565926994, 978-1565926998

More Books

Students also viewed these Databases questions

Question

LO5 Illustrate the steps in developing a base pay system.

Answered: 1 week ago